For other ABIs, -msingle-pic-base makes gcc omit loading of the PIC register in function prologues. This patch makes the option affect ELFv2 too.
I wrote a patch like this during the initial ELFv2 effort, but there were many more important patches to push and this one somehow got dropped. Dusted off and retested at the request of powerpc64 kernel people who'd like an option to disable ELFv2 global entry code for the kernel. OK mainline? * config/rs6000/rs6000.c (rs6000_emit_prologue): Don't set r2_setup_needed when TARGET_SINGLE_PIC_BASE.
